Output 3dc9ea27bf2c9564501e303ce11da059bc30f0509ae475285878cd394316e660:51

value
648040
script pubkey
OP_0 OP_PUSHBYTES_20 d350315ef711c0952a5b6b352a1987cc4425b982
address
bc1q6dgrzhhhz8qf22jmdv6j5xv8e3zztwvzp5ug6s
transaction
3dc9ea27bf2c9564501e303ce11da059bc30f0509ae475285878cd394316e660
spent
true